Alongside chaplaincy at Time to Talk Befriending offers spiritual and emotional support to older people who wish to receive it, alongside our core befriending services.
It exists to meet an identified need for whole person care, supporting people through change, loss and the later stages of life, in ways that feel respectful, inclusive and meaningful.
Our chaplaincy approach has been informed by established community chaplaincy models, including learning from the Anna Chaplaincy movement, and has developed over time in response to the needs of the older people we support. Chaplaincy is always offered, never imposed, and is shaped around each individual’s beliefs, values and life story.
Rooted in long term relationships and local knowledge, Alongside chaplaincy enables the team to journey with people at home and in the community. Whether through listening, reflection, prayer, signposting or simply being present, our focus is on compassion, dignity and care that meets people where they are.
